I would say offhand that those do not look like SS sleeved calipers. I don't see the edge where the cast iron ends and the SS starts, and bored (from what I can see in the pics) look worn/corroded in a way I would be surprised to find in SS sleeves. When I took my sleeved ones apart after sitting for 8 years, they were still shiny.

I have to both agree and disagree here. I also do not see the step
or groove between the sleeve and casting, but the picture is not totally clear.
When I openned up my SS sleeved calipers, all 4 had similar scoring
on the bores. reference my second picture above: http://nhvette.homeunix.com/ftp/in/brakes/brakes_05.jpg
I'm told this is from rotor runout pumping the piston back and forth.
It looks worse than it is, and polishes out easily enough.
